NA Standing Committee on Defence meets

Thursday, 19th December, 2019

Islamabad, 19th December, 2019: A meeting of the National Assembly Standing Committee on Defence held today at 12:00 a.m. in Committee Room No. 05 (Old Constitution Room), Parliament House, Islamabad under the Chairmanship of Mr. Amjid Ali Khan, MNA.

2.The Committee unanimously confirmed the minutes of its previous meeting held on16-10-2019.

3.After detailed discussion and deliberations, the Standing Committee on Defence unanimously passed “The Surveying and Mapping (Amendment) Bill, 2019” (Government Bill), without any amendment.

4.The Committee deferred the agenda regarding all the related issues on Cyber Crimes, due to absence of Federal Secretary Interior. The Committee expressed its grave concern over the non presence of Federal Secretary Interior and further directed the Senior Joint Secretary, Ministry of Interior to convey the strong message of the Committee. The Committee also directed the Joint Secretary, Ministry of Interior to ensure his presence in the next meeting.

5.The Committee deferred the agenda regarding the issue of General Sales Shares of the Cantonments from the Provinces of Sindh and Balochistan and Grant – in – Aid to cantonment Boards; being not issued/given and by the Ministry of Finance on the request of the Ministry of Defence and the same will be discussed in the next meeting of the committee.

6.The meeting was attended by the MNAs namely, Ms. Kanwal Shauzab, Mr. Aurangzeb Khan Khichi, Mr. Jamil Ahmed Khan, Dr. Ramesh Kumar Vankwani, Syed Amin ul Haq, Mr. Ghous Bux Khan Mahar, Ms. Rubina Irfan, Ch. Muhammad Barjees Tahir, Mr. Riaz ul Haq, Mr. Muhammad Khan Daha, Mian Riaz Hussain Pirzada, Mr. Aftab Shaban Mirani and Salahuddin Ayubi. The meeting was also attended by senior officers from M/o Interior, M/o Law & Justice, and Survey of Pakistan.
